    What you'll see and do

    1. Edinburgh Castle View Point (night View)

      Enjoy views of the iconic fortress dominating Edinburgh’s skyline. Your guide will explain the history of the castle, Scotland’s royal past, and the volcanic rock on which it stands while stopping for photos on Castle Hill and the Esplanade

      20 minutes here

    2. Royal Mile

      Drive along and stop on parts of the historic Royal Mile, the medieval street connecting Edinburgh Castle with the Palace of Holyroodhouse. Discover hidden closes, historic buildings, and stories of Edinburgh’s past

      20 minutes here

    3. St Giles' Cathedral

      See the historic St Giles’ Cathedral, famous for its crown-shaped spire. Learn about John Knox, the Scottish Reformation, and the cathedral’s role in Edinburgh’s history.

      20 minutes here

    4. Grassmarket

      Visit the lively Grassmarket square beneath Edinburgh Castle. Once the site of public executions and markets, today it is a vibrant historic area with great views of the castle above

      20 minutes here

    5. Victoria Street

      See colourful Victoria Street, often said to be one of the inspirations behind Diagon Alley in the Harry Potter stories. A perfect photo stop

      20 minutes here

    6. Greyfriars Bobby

      Discover one of Edinburgh’s most famous graveyards, home to the story of Greyfriars Bobby and inspiration for several Harry Potter character names

      20 minutes here

    7. Palace of Holyroodhouse

      See the official Scottish residence of the British monarch located at the end of the Royal Mile. Hear stories of Mary Queen of Scots and royal history

      20 minutes here

    8. The Scottish Parliament

      Pass the modern Scottish Parliament building and learn about Scotland’s devolved government and contemporary politics.

      Pass by without stopping

    9. Arthur's Seat

      Admire Arthur’s Seat, the ancient volcano rising above Edinburgh. Learn about its geological origins and the legends connected to this dramatic landmark.

      Pass by without stopping

    10. Calton Hill

      Stop at Calton Hill for one of the best panoramic views of Edinburgh. See famous monuments such as the National Monument and Nelson Monument while enjoying stunning city views.

      20 minutes here

    11. New Town

      Drive through Edinburgh’s elegant Georgian New Town, a UNESCO World Heritage Site known for its grand squares, wide streets, and beautiful architecture.

      20 minutes here

    12. Princes Street Gardens

      Drive past Princes Street Gardens with views of the impressive Scott Monument dedicated to Sir Walter Scott, one of Scotland’s greatest writers.

      20 minutes here

    13. Dean Village

      Visit the picturesque Dean Village along the Water of Leith, once a historic milling village and today one of Edinburgh’s most charming hidden corners.

      20 minutes here

    14. Stockbridge

      Stop at one of Edinburgh’s most photographed streets, famous for its charming cobbled lane and beautiful historic houses

      10 minutes here
